Output 63dca83273a5d65c528651f813162461ff177c44b4159563ebbafd70773a9a21:1

value
52651169
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5f8b7597647af1e882cb03006ba89bb3217928c7 OP_EQUALVERIFY OP_CHECKSIG
address
19iCG2fsspDNB2m6VSozSMzm4yLD1fYbNm
transaction
63dca83273a5d65c528651f813162461ff177c44b4159563ebbafd70773a9a21
spent
true